For the board: the search for a second source on the Ardenn valve assembly is progressing. Three candidates were evaluated; two passed initial quality audits. Qualification costs are tracking under the approved envelope, and dual-sourcing would cut single-supplier exposure on the Ridgeline product family by roughly half. Procurement recommends advancing both finalists to pilot runs next quarter. The confidential strategic consideration informing this recommendation is set out directly below.

management briefing: Headcount on the Belix team goes from 60 to 93 by the end of November. Gross margin on Belix came in at 23 percent against a plan of 47 percent.

FINANCE REVIEW — Hiring Freeze, Fieldworks Division

Summary for branch managers: all open requisitions in Fieldworks are paused through quarter-end. Payroll ran 9% over plan, largely contractor overruns in the Dunmere branch. Backfills require sign-off from Hester Quayle. Critical safety roles are exempt. Savings target is 410k. The rationale sits in the note appended below.

management briefing: Only 33 of the 504 pilot accounts renewed Holox, so a churn review is set for August 1. Fenysix Logistics is in early talks to buy Zoroxix Group for about $459.9 million.

Handover: Mailbatch digest scheduling. Digests are assembled hourly but sent per-user at their local 8am, computed from the timezone snapshot taken at signup — known staleness bug. The scheduler is a single cron leader with lease-based failover; if both fire, dedupe keys prevent double sends. Don't shrink the assembly window below 40 minutes; large tenants overrun it. Scheduler internals and the timezone fix proposal are on the internal page below.

runbook for yageg-tafop: https://superset.merlaqnet.local/deploy/projects/issue/display/repo/projects/ticket/e6ac41f4bf7bc116ee61994c

## Break-Glass Access: TileHarvest Prefetcher

As a contractor on the Lornedale mapping team, you normally have no production access to TileHarvest, our map-tile prefetcher. In a genuine outage, break-glass access may be granted by the duty lead. Use it only to restart the prefetch scheduler or flush a corrupted tile queue, and record every command in the incident log. Before the emergency console unlocks, it will ask for the standing recovery passphrase, which is:

strongbox words: ralax-sileth-queniel-zorvan-drumir-gordor-kasok-julox-fenwyn-gormir-quenath-fraiel-ralys-fenath